Reporting Disk Performance 409/usr/lib/sa/sa1 1 1/usr/lib/sa/sa2 -AThese are automatically run by the cron script located at /etc/cron.d/sysstat. However,if you just installed the sysstat package and don’t want to wait on the cron job to initializesar, run the commands as root.Because of the cron job, sar reports are generated every day at 23:53 and stored in thedirectory /var/log/sa/ using the filename convention sa, where is the twodigitrepresentation of the day’s date. For example, sar31 is used for December 31. Theyear is not used in the filename because only the last nine reports are kept. However, sarcan easily be used in a script to produce custom reports. A custom script can also bewritten to copy the reports to a different location or server before they are removed by sar.If the sar command is run on the command line, the output shows system informationin ten-minute intervals as shown in Listing 20.5.LISTING 20.5Example sar Output12:00:02 AM CPU %user %nice %system %iowait %steal %idle12:10:01 AM all 2.95 0.00 0.32 0.05 0.01 96.6912:20:01 AM all 2.78 0.00 0.29 0.05 0.01 96.8812:30:01 AM all 2.80 0.00 0.31 0.00 0.01 96.8912:40:01 AM all 2.98 0.00 0.32 0.48 0.01 96.2212:50:01 AM all 2.83 0.00 0.31 0.10 0.01 96.76To specify the time interval and number of iterations displayed:sar For example, sar 60 5 displays 5 iterations at 60 second intervals.To only take a snapshot for a specific processor, specify it with the -P argument.For example, sar -P 0 60 5 displays 5 iterations at 60 second intervals for the firstprocessor only. The processor numbering starts at 0.By default, sar shows CPU information. Refer to Table 20.2 for other common displayoptions.TABLE 20.2 Command-Line Options for sarCommand-Line OptionDescription-u Show CPU statistics (default)-b Show I/O and transfer rate statistics-r Show memory and swap space statistics-R Show memory statistics20
